Sara Easterly is a writer, but it's taken some time for her to own that as her work identity. As with many of us, there are traces of it all the way back to her younger years. But it took some time for that part of herself to identity to emerge.

One of the turning points in her process came when she realized, she was giving so much to everything else she was doing and "giving herself the left-overs", as she said it.
